हैश जनरेटर

MD5, SHA-1, SHA-2, SHA-3 और RIPEMD-160 के साथ ऑनलाइन क्रिप्टोग्राफिक हैश बनाएं। रीयल-टाइम जनरेशन, सुरक्षा चेतावनियां और पूरी तरह ब्राउज़र में काम करता है।

SHA-256 परिणाम:

हैश बनाने के लिए ऊपर टेक्स्ट दर्ज करें

हैश एल्गोरिदम

SHA-2 परिवार

Note:

SHA-224 is generally secure but offers a smaller security margin than larger hash sizes.

SHA-3 परिवार

Note:

SHA3-224 is secure but offers a smaller security margin than larger hash sizes.

लीगेसी एल्गोरिदम

Warning:

MD5 is considered broken and insecure. It should not be used for security-critical applications or password storage.

Warning:

SHA-1 is considered broken and should not be used for security-critical applications since 2017.

Warning:

While more resistant than MD5 and SHA-1, RIPEMD-160 is not recommended for new applications requiring high security.

कार्यान्वयन नोट: यह टूल टाइप करते समय स्वचालित रूप से हैश बनाता है, SHA-256, SHA-384 और SHA-512 के लिए ब्राउज़र के नेटिव Web Crypto API का उपयोग करता है।

हैशिंग एल्गोरिदम के बारे में

लीगेसी एल्गोरिदम

MD5: 128-बिट हैश फंक्शन जो 32-कैरेक्टर हेक्साडेसिमल आउटपुट देता है। SHA-1: 160-बिट हैश फंक्शन। RIPEMD-160: SHA-1 के विकल्प के रूप में डिज़ाइन किया गया 160-बिट हैश फंक्शन।

SHA-2 परिवार

SHA-2 परिवार में SHA-224, SHA-256, SHA-384 और SHA-512 शामिल हैं जो क्रमशः 224, 256, 384 और 512 बिट आउटपुट देते हैं।

SHA-3 परिवार

SHA-3 परिवार को NIST ने 2012 में चुना। SHA-3 की SHA-2 से अलग आंतरिक संरचना है जो इसे अटैक के प्रति प्रतिरोधी बनाती है।

Share this tool

Help others discover Hash Generator

हैश जनरेशन के बारे में

हैश क्या है?

हैश किसी भी इनपुट डेटा से एल्गोरिदम द्वारा उत्पन्न निश्चित लंबाई की कैरेक्टर स्ट्रिंग है। एक ही इनपुट हमेशा एक ही हैश देगा, लेकिन इनपुट में थोड़ा सा बदलाव भी पूरी तरह अलग हैश देगा।

हैश वन-वे फंक्शन हैं, जिसका अर्थ है कि आप हैश वैल्यू से मूल इनपुट प्राप्त करने के लिए प्रक्रिया को रिवर्स नहीं कर सकते।

हैश के सामान्य उपयोग

  • फ़ाइल अखंडता सत्यापन
  • पासवर्ड सुरक्षित रूप से संग्रहीत करना
  • डिजिटल हस्ताक्षर
  • डेटा इंडेक्सिंग
  • डेटा परिवर्तन का पता लगाना
  • ब्लॉकचेन तकनीक

Frequently Asked Questions

क्रिप्टोग्राफिक हैश क्या है और यह क्यों उपयोगी है?

क्रिप्टोग्राफिक हैश एक गणितीय फ़ंक्शन है जो इनपुट डेटा को निश्चित आकार की कैरेक्टर स्ट्रिंग में बदलता है। यह डेटा अखंडता सत्यापन, पासवर्ड स्टोरेज, डिजिटल हस्ताक्षर और यूनिक आइडेंटिफायर बनाने के लिए उपयोगी है। एक ही इनपुट हमेशा एक ही हैश देता है।

मुझे कौन सा हैश एल्गोरिदम उपयोग करना चाहिए?

सुरक्षा उद्देश्यों के लिए SHA-256 या SHA-3 का उपयोग करें। सुरक्षा-महत्वपूर्ण अनुप्रयोगों के लिए MD5 से बचें क्योंकि यह कोलिजन अटैक के प्रति संवेदनशील है। SHA-1 सुरक्षा उपयोग के लिए पुराना हो गया है।

SHA-2 और SHA-3 में क्या अंतर है?

SHA-2 जिसमें SHA-256 शामिल है वर्तमान मानक है और व्यापक रूप से अपनाया गया है। SHA-3 नवीनतम मानक है जिसका अलग आंतरिक डिज़ाइन है। दोनों सुरक्षित माने जाते हैं लेकिन SHA-2 की अधिक व्यापकता है।

क्या मैं हैश को रिवर्स करके मूल टेक्स्ट प्राप्त कर सकता हूं?

नहीं, क्रिप्टोग्राफिक हैश वन-वे फंक्शन हैं। आप उन्हें रिवर्स करके मूल इनपुट नहीं पा सकते। हालांकि सरल पासवर्ड को डिक्शनरी अटैक से कभी-कभी क्रैक किया जा सकता है।

समान टेक्स्ट के लिए अलग-अलग हैश क्यों मिलते हैं?

हैश फंक्शन इनपुट में किसी भी बदलाव के प्रति संवेदनशील होते हैं। एक एकल कैरेक्टर का अंतर भी पूरी तरह अलग हैश देता है। यह गुण डेटा परिवर्तनों का पता लगाने के लिए हैश को उत्कृष्ट बनाता है।

क्या संवेदनशील डेटा के लिए यह टूल सुरक्षित है?

हां, सभी हैशिंग पूरी तरह आपके ब्राउज़र में क्लाइंट-साइड JavaScript का उपयोग करके होती है। कोई डेटा सर्वर को नहीं भेजा जाता। हालांकि सरल पासवर्ड के हैश अटैक के प्रति संवेदनशील हो सकते हैं।

नमक (salt) क्या है और क्या मुझे इसकी आवश्यकता है?

नमक रैंडम डेटा है जो रेनबो टेबल अटैक को रोकने के लिए हैशिंग से पहले इनपुट में जोड़ा जाता है। यह टूल स्वचालित रूप से नमक नहीं जोड़ता। पासवर्ड स्टोरेज के लिए नमक महत्वपूर्ण है।

क्या मैं पासवर्ड स्टोरेज के लिए इन हैश का उपयोग कर सकता हूं?

तकनीकी रूप से संभव होने पर भी पासवर्ड स्टोरेज के लिए सादे हैश अनुशंसित नहीं हैं। आधुनिक पासवर्ड स्टोरेज को bcrypt, scrypt या Argon2 जैसे विशेष फंक्शन का उपयोग करना चाहिए।

हैश कोलिजन क्या हैं और क्या मुझे चिंता करनी चाहिए?

कोलिजन तब होता है जब दो अलग इनपुट एक ही हैश देते हैं। SHA-256 जैसे आधुनिक एल्गोरिदम के साथ कोलिजन बेहद दुर्लभ हैं। MD5 में ज्ञात कोलिजन कमजोरियां हैं।

क्या मैं इन हैश से फ़ाइल अखंडता सत्यापित कर सकता हूं?

हां, हैश आमतौर पर फ़ाइल अखंडता सत्यापन के लिए उपयोग किए जाते हैं। अपनी फ़ाइल का हैश बनाएं, फिर दोबारा बनाएं: यदि हैश मेल खाते हैं तो फ़ाइल नहीं बदली।

हैश की अलग-अलग लंबाई क्यों होती है?

अलग-अलग एल्गोरिदम अलग-अलग लंबाई के आउटपुट देते हैं: MD5 (128 बिट/32 कैरेक्टर), SHA-1 (160 बिट/40 कैरेक्टर), SHA-256 (256 बिट/64 कैरेक्टर)। लंबे हैश आमतौर पर बेहतर सुरक्षा प्रदान करते हैं।

क्या मैं इस टूल से फ़ाइलों को हैश कर सकता हूं?

यह टूल टेक्स्ट इनपुट के लिए डिज़ाइन किया गया है। फ़ाइल हैशिंग के लिए आपको फ़ाइल को पहले टेक्स्ट में बदलना होगा या openssl जैसे कमांड-लाइन टूल का उपयोग करना होगा।

Share ToolsZone

Help others discover these free tools!

यह पेज शेयर करें

हैश जनरेटर | ऑनलाइन सुरक्षित क्रिप्टोग्राफिक हैश बनाएं